3070965
0xc3d5228d7c98664794e6e4b00cfd1df7a7ddaed8dd6be08ee7a5ec03444d9286
Transactions0
Height3070965
Confirmations13398647
Timestamp1126 days 10 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x3da6bb5bff494770
Bits
Difficulty0xcfc1402